Azua. – The President of the Republic, Luis Abinader, arranged for significant financial support for the execution of several minor works in the municipality of Padre Las Casas, through the Administrative Ministry of the Presidency, the Provincial Development Office, the National Institute of Physical Education (INEFI) and the Ministry of Energy and Mines.
Among the approved projects are the completion of the Municipal Funeral Home, the construction of a children's park, a boulevard, a gabion wall to protect the cemetery, as well as the installation of three half sports courts in the Villa Ocoa, Villa Palomino and El Cigual sectors. The placement of lamps for public lighting, the remodeling of the baseball stadium, among other community interventions, is also contemplated.
The information was communicated to Mayor Máximo Romero Aquino during a meeting held at the National Palace, headed by the Administrative Minister of the Presidency, Andrés Bautista, and with the presence of the president of the Commission for Support to Provincial Development, Elvys Duarte, representatives of INEFI and Víctor Sánchez, assistant to the president for special projects.
Mayor Romero Aquino thanked President Abinader for the support offered and highlighted that the promise made during his last visit to the municipality is thus fulfilled.
The announced works will contribute to urban development, the strengthening of public spaces, and the improvement of the safety and quality of life of the residents.
